Most robot mops are used for dry sweeping as well as wet mopping. They can also be programmed to sweep and mop on a regular basis. It is recommended to let your robot vacuum sweep before mopping if you have a lot of dust and dirt in your home. This way, the dirty dust will be trapped by the suction and not get ground into the wet floor surface.

The majority of robot mops last about an hour, which may not be enough for cleaning your whole house. The good news is that the majority of them will return to their home base when they run out of power and resume cleaning once they are fully charged. The best ones have docking stations that automatically empty the dust bin, refills and cleans the water tank, and then replaces the mopping pads.

Consider the amount of maintenance needed to keep your robot mop in good condition. Some mops require you to manually clean the dust bin and mop pad containers, while others are self-emptying and easy to maintain. To avoid the growth of mildew and bacteria, you should make sure the mops are not wet for long.

Some of the top robot mop robots have built-in intelligence that lets them detect and avoid carpets. They can raise their mopping devices and stop dispensing solutions when they encounter a carpet, so they don't become stuck or soak the carpet with excessive water. You can also create zones that don't want your mop reach. These features are particularly helpful if you have mixed flooring within your home.
